Pros & Cons

  • Pros:
  • Apple Home Key Integration: Offers intuitive unlocking with an iPhone or Apple Watch.
  • Multiple Access Modes: Fingerprint, keypad codes, and NFC for versatile entry.
  • Enhanced Security: Local processing within the Apple HomeKit's secure protocol.
  • Ease of Installation: Simple installation within 10 minutes.
  • Durability: Built with robust metal construction.

  • Cons:

  • Battery Requirement: Relies on 8 AA batteries, potentially increasing maintenance.
  • Apple Ecosystem Dependence: Optimal functionality only in Apple environments.
  • No Internal Wi-Fi: Requires an Apple hub like a HomePod for remote access.

Comparison

Compared to rivals such as the August Smart Lock or the Schlage Encode, the LNDU Smart Lock stands out with its streamlined Apple Home Key integration, negating the need for a separate app. While other locks provide similar smart features, they often demand account subscriptions or dedicated apps, which can complicate the user experience. However, the Schlage Encode offers built-in Wi-Fi, a feature LNDU lacks, requiring a HomePod or similar for full functionality.

User Tips / Usage Guide

  1. Install Carefully: Follow the guide meticulously to ensure the lock aligns correctly with your door frame.
  2. Keep Spare Batteries: Stock up on AA batteries to avoid lockouts during unexpected power outages.
  3. Utilize the USB-C Port: Keep a power bank handy for emergency charge via the USB-C port.
  4. Customize Access Codes: Regularly change keypad codes, especially if shared with guests.
  5. Use Apple Home Hub: For maximum remote accessibility, connect to a HomePod or Apple TV.
  6. Engage Auto-Lock Feature: Enable this to automatically secure your door after entry.
  7. Stay Updated with Alerts: Pay heed to battery alerts conveyed through your Apple devices.
  8. Test Fingerprint Registration: Regularly test fingerprint access for reliability.
